Smart and super-strong materials

The world of material science and technology is fascinating. While we talk about improving technologies of materials to better the efficiencies of alternative energies for adoption, there is also the arena of smart fabrics we talk about. Hi-tech "smart" fabrics that conduct electricity and probably lead to the development of clothes that shimmer, light up, or even generate moving image.

Developing or manufacturing a form of carbon fibre with properties - several times stronger, tougher and stiffer than fibres currently used to make protective armour, and potentially, an application in military usage such as bullet-proof vests. Another up and coming area is the area of biomimetics where simulation of nature's properties are found in materials. For example, the recent development of adhesive tape material that is found in gecko's adhesive feet; or the hydrophobic nature of lotus leaves that are finding its way into water-proof fabrics and materials.
